Description
The AD5251/AD5252 are dual-channel, nonvolatile memory, digitally controlled potentiometers with 64/256 positions, respectively. They perform the same electronic adjustment functions as mechanical potentiometers, trimmers, and variable resistors. Their versatile programmability allows multiple modes of operation, including:
Read/write access of RDAC and EEMEM registers
Increment/decrement of resistance
Resistance changes in ±6 dB scales
Wiper setting readback
Extra EEMEM for storing user-defined information
Features
AD5251: Dual 64-position resolution
AD5252: Dual 256-position resolution
1 kΩ, 10 kΩ, 50 kΩ, 100 kΩ options
Nonvolatile memory stores wiper setting with write protection
Power-on refreshed with EEMEM settings in 300 μs typ
EEMEM rewrite time = 540 μs typ
Resistance tolerance stored in nonvolatile memory
12 extra bytes in EEMEM for user-defined information
PC-compatible serial interface
Direct read/write access of RDAC and EEMEM registers
Predefined linear increment/decrement commands
Predefined ±6 dB step change commands
Synchronous or asynchronous dual-channel update
Wiper setting readback
4 MHz bandwidth-1 kΩ version
Single supply 2.7 V to 5.5 V
Dual supply ±2.25 V to ±2.75 V
2 slave address decoding bits allow operation of 4 devices
100-year typical data retention, TA = 55°C
Operating temperature: -40°C to 85°C
Applications
Mechanical potentiometer replacement
General-purpose DAC replacement
LCD panel Vcon adjustment
White LED brightness adjustment
RF base station power amp bias control
Programmable gain and offset control
Programmable voltage-to-current conversion
Programmable power supply
Sensor calibrations
